UAT (USB Analisys Tool) is a solution offered. This device is a device based integrated Linux system and run without installing the system into the computer. This device uses a model of presistence disk. Presistence disk model is the means used to create a Linux-based operating system can run on USB flash drives. This model allows the operating system installed on a USB device flash drive can be developed as needed. In addition, the device also comes with UAT Luke encryption method to keep the data stored in the USB device remains secure. UAT resulting device features the Auto root login, Interactive menu, Global menu indicator, Calendar, these features may be easier for users to use this device. The results of tests carried out on 7 computers, devices UAT boot faster than booting Windows system, however tend to be slower than the Linux-based system installed on the hard drive. It can be affected by the process of data transfer through the USB interface which tends to be slower.

The development of information technology simplify human life. Its evoke crime loopholes, cyber crime. When solving criminal cases that utilize information technology is required the digital forensic science. In carrying out a digital investigation known multiple frameworks around the worlds. Every devices, every organization has their own framework. The most common framework divided into 4 sections. Preservation, Acquisition, Analysis, and Reporting are the most common used around the worlds. Acquisition is a key part of the investigation process because in this process digital evidence is collected form the electronic evidence. The acquisition processes uses special equipment. Forensic acquisition equipment mostly made by forensic vendors in the world. The problems that arise in the academic realm is the price of the equipment is quite expensive. The existence of the above problem there is a gap to conduct research on the applied field of development of tools for forensic acquisition. This study provides an early overview of the design of a digital forensics acquisition tool called Nenggala Disk Duplicator.
